In "Pakistan 92," the eighth episode of Season 3 of "Mapping the World," viewers are invited on a captivating journey through the cultural and geographical landscape of Pakistan during a pivotal year. The documentary delves into the social and political climate of 1992, highlighting significant events that shaped the nation's identity. As the episode unfolds, the narrative weaves together personal stories of resilience and hope, showcasing the diverse voices of Pakistanis from various backgrounds.

Interviews with historians and locals provide context to the challenges faced by the country, including economic struggles and the quest for unity amid diversity. Stunning visuals of Pakistan’s breathtaking landscapes juxtapose the realities of urban life, revealing the stark contrasts present within its cities. Key moments spotlight the vibrant traditions of Pakistani culture, from music to cuisine, illustrating how these elements play a crucial role in national pride. The episode ultimately fosters a deeper understanding of Pakistan's unique place in the world, encouraging viewers to appreciate its rich heritage and ongoing journey toward progress.
